    P.S. Don’t forget to add THIS to your dispute letters:

    “In light of the recent lawsuit filed against Experian by the CFPB, I am requesting a thorough and fair investigation of the disputed information on my credit report. The lawsuit highlights concerns regarding compliance with federal consumer protection laws and the accuracy of credit reporting practices. As a consumer, I trust Experian will uphold its responsibility under the Fair Credit Reporting Act to ensure that all information reported is accurate, complete, and verifiable. If the disputed information cannot be verified as accurate after a fair investigation, I request its prompt deletion from my credit file. This request is made in good faith to ensure my credit report reflects truthful and accurate information.”
